The news that Bloglines, an online feed reader and aggregator, will be shut down has sparked interesting discussion on the future of RSS feeds and especially feed readers. Few years ago feed readers popped up in volumes both as desktop applications and as online services.

Search engine optimization has been exercised for a very long time. It is not an exact science since the nature of the major search
engines is to constantly change algorithms used to display search results. Therefore, the science of search engine optimization
always depends on algorithms that are usually protected from the eyes of curious Webmasters.
